In short: AMBOSS accelerated its clinical AI expansion, secured €240M in funding, and achieved top safety rankings for its AI Mode in a Stanford-Harvard study.
Forbes highlights the NOHARM study where AMBOSS AI Mode Clinical Care (LiSA 1.0) outperforms others due to its curated medical knowledge base. AMBOSS prioritizes patient safety and responsible AI.
It serves as an AI study copilot integrated into the platform, providing trusted explanations, targeted practice, and progress tracking for medical learners.
It topped clinical safety among 31 AI systems in Stanford-Harvard benchmark using 100 real cases across 10 specialties. Performance prioritized patient safety and context-aware reasoning.
Stanford-Harvard study evaluates 31 systems on 100 real scenarios. LiSA excels in safety, appropriateness, and relevance. AMBOSS invites inquiries via 'NOHARM' comment.
Bloomberg: Berlin-based Amboss, which makes study guide apps for medical students and online databases for clinicians, raised €240M, sources say at an €800M+ valuation...
